**Job Summary:**

Diagnose and treat injuries or illnesses.

**Job Responsibilities and Requirements:**

P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ES

Responsible for obtaining call coverage by other medical staff members for holidays, vacations and other time off.

Responsible for the standard of practice for patient population.

Responsibility for maintaining a private office and all clinical decision making within the office during times of service.

Acts as an advisor and consultant in the establishment of operational policies of the practice to include: (1) Purchasing and capital allocations; (2) Managed care plan participation; (3) Budget and practice expenses; (4) Medicare/Medicaid participation; (5) Billing and collection of professional fees; (6) Personnel management and related policies; (7) Risk management and quality assurance; and (8) Coding compliance.

Responsible for after-hours call coverage for patients of the practice, in addition to office appointments.

Participates in community service activities, including speaking engagements, writing and special clinical programs as reasonably requested.

Responsible for all risk management, coding compliance and quality assurance activities and functions in and related to the practice.

Works in a constant state of alertness and safe manner.

Performs other duties as assigned.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

Constant use of speech to share information through oral communication.

Constant standing and walking.

Frequent lifting/carrying and pushing/pulling objects weighing 0-25 lbs.

Frequent sitting, reaching and keyboard use/data entry.

Frequent use of vision and depth perception for distances near (20 inches or less) and far (20 feet or more) and to identify and distinguish colors.

Frequent use of smell to detect/recognize odors.

Frequent use of hearing to receive oral communication, distinguish body sounds and/or hear alarms, malfunctioning machinery, etc.

Occasional lifting/carrying and pushing/pulling objects weighing 25-50 lbs.

Occasional lifting/moving of patients.

Occasional bending, stooping, kneeling, squatting, twisting, gripping and repetitive foot/leg and hand/arm movements.

Occasional driving.

Rare crawling and running.
